Pull the carb off, remove the pump cover, and using some fine sandpaper on a flat surface (like a pane of glass), sand the mounting flange. I'll bet it's warped. Then use the green diaphragm like Cab advised. Set the lever so that at full throttle there's .050 clearance between the lever and the adjustment screw that pushes on it. Lever should move immediately when throttle is cracked open. Fine-tune adjustment if/as necessary for that.

50 cc itself goes not pump any more fuel than a 30 cc. The pump cam dictates total squirt volume. If you use either of the two largest pump cams, you have to use the 50 cc pump or you will bottom out the 30 cc pump diaphram.

what happens is the body gets distorted from repeated tightening of the float bowl screws. if your carb has had few rebuilds/jet changes/etc then maybe your ok. I know I've chased accelerator pump leaks only to find the weeping was between the metering block and carb body.

Many people think that when they hear 50 CC pump they think it will squirt 50CC tsk Not in one squirt and the pump will not hold 50 CC either, Holley rates their pump volume in 10 shots so a 30 CC pump is SUPPOSE to squirt 30 CC in ten pumps, not one pump scope
so that means it SHOULD pump 3.0 CC per pump shot work scope
5.0 CC shot volume for the 50 CC pumps for one pump squirt also, if it is adjusted properly up
